About This Book

Prescott's Microbiology serves as a foundational resource for understanding microbial life and its roles in health, disease, and the environment.

The text presents core concepts in microbiology, including cell structure, genetics, metabolism, and microbial interactions.

Authored by experts Joanne Willey, Linda Sherwood, and Christopher J. Woolverton, the book is designed for academic study and reference.

It supports learners in building knowledge applicable to medicine, research, and related scientific fields.
